The canal finally opened in 1805, but experienced hard times over the years.
Three aldermen were elected for Norfolk County in 1798 to carry out the provisions of an educational bill presented by Thomas Jefferson, and the first superintendent of schools, the Reverend Thomas Hume, was selected in 1850.
Completion of the Albermarle and Chesapeake Canal in 1858 dealt a serious blow to the Dismal Swamp Canal.
The first local encounter of the Civil War occurred at Sewell's Point in May 1861.
The schools were closed during the Civil War and did not reopen until 1870.
By 1900, South Norfolk had its own waterworks, public schools and a post office.
In the fall of 1961, city and county officials met to discuss the feasibility of a merger.
The city of Chesapeake, established in 1963, is the result of a merger between historic Norfolk County and the city of South Norfolk.
